Anatomical Features
Dogs possess several anatomical features that provide significant survival advantages. These include:
- Keen Sense of Smell: Dogs have a highly developed olfactory system, with some breeds having up to 300 million scent receptors compared to humans’ 5 million. This helps them track prey and navigate their surroundings effectively.
- Sharp Vision: While dogs primarily rely on their sense of smell, their vision is adapted for detecting motion, which is crucial for hunting and evading predators.
- Hearing: Dogs have an acute sense of hearing, capable of detecting frequencies between 40 Hz to 60,000 Hz, far beyond the human range. This allows them to hear potential threats or prey from a considerable distance.
Physiological Traits
Canines also have unique physiological traits that support their survival, including:
- Endurance: Dogs can cover long distances while hunting or migrating thanks to their efficient respiratory and cardiovascular systems.
- Muscle Composition: Dogs have a high proportion of fast-twitch muscle fibers, enabling bursts of speed to catch prey or evade danger.
- Thermoregulation: Through panting and sweat glands located in their paws, dogs manage their body temperature, allowing them to adapt to various climates.

Thermoregulation: How Dogs Manage Temperature
Dogs exhibit an incredible array of adaptation methods to regulate their body temperature, which plays a crucial role in their survival. Understanding these strategies falls within the broader study of natural adaptation strategies of canines.
Key Thermoregulation Strategies in Dogs
One effective way to lay out these adaptation methods is through a table:
Adaptation Method | Description |
---|---|
Panting | Dogs pant to evaporate moisture from their tongues, nasal passages, and lungs, cooling down their blood and lowering their body temperature. |
Sweating Paws | Dogs have sweat glands located in their paw pads. Although not as effective as human sweating, it helps in minor temperature regulation. |
Shedding Coat | Seasonal shedding allows dogs to get rid of their thicker winter coats, making it easier to stay cooler in warmer months. |
Seeking Shade | Instinctively, dogs will seek cooler places like shade or tile floors when they get too hot. This is a behavioral adaptation seen in many canine species. |
Burrowing | Some wild dogs will dig into the ground to create a cooling shelter, utilizing the earth’s lower temperature to stay cool. |
Body Posture | Dogs will often splay out on cold surfaces, spreading their bodies to maximize surface area and facilitate heat dissipation. |
Additional Thermoregulation Insights
- Wild Canines: Evolutionary traits in wild dogs have enabled them to manage extreme temperatures more efficiently. For instance, Arctic breeds like the Siberian Husky have thick double coats to insulate against freezing climates.
- Adaptive Behaviors: How dogs adapt to their environments often includes behaviors like reducing activity levels in extreme heat to prevent overheating.
Maintaining Hydration and Health
Proper hydration is essential for thermoregulation. Dogs naturally increase their water intake during hot weather to stay hydrated, helping to facilitate the cooling process via panting.

Communication Methods in the Wild
Understanding the Communication Methods in the Wild is essential to grasp the Natural Adaptation Strategies of Canines. Wild dogs, such as wolves and foxes, use a combination of vocalizations, body language, and scent marking to effectively convey messages within their packs or to other animals in their environment. Here are some key elements of how these animals communicate in the wild:
Vocalizations
Wild dogs employ a variety of sounds to express different messages. These include:
- Howls: Used to coordinate hunting and keep packs together.
- Growls: Indicate aggression or establish dominance.
- Whines: Often signal submission or a desire for attention.
- Barks: Alert the pack of potential dangers or intruders.
Body Language
Non-verbal cues are vital for a dog’s Adaptation Methods in Nature. Key body language signals include:
- Tail Position: A high tail can show confidence, while a tucked tail indicates fear or submission.
- Ear Position: Ears perked up might signal attention or curiosity, whereas laid-back ears can denote fear or aggression.
- Facial Expressions: Bared teeth and wrinkled noses are common aggressive signs.
Scent Marking
Scent marking is a less understood but equally crucial communication method. Dogs use their strong sense of smell to:
- Mark Territory: By urinating on objects, wild dogs can claim territory and warn others of their presence.
- Identify Pack Members: Each dog has a unique scent, allowing others to recognize them.
- Convey Reproductive Status: Scent glands in the paws and around the face release pheromones that signal availability for mating.

Frequently Asked Questions
How do dogs adapt to different climates in nature?
Dogs have various physiological and behavioral adaptations that allow them to thrive in different climates. In colder environments, dogs often develop thicker fur coats to insulate against the cold. Some breeds, like the Siberian Husky, have a double coat that traps warm air close to their bodies. In hot climates, dogs may have thinner coats and larger ears to dissipate heat. Additionally, behaviors such as seeking shade and panting help regulate their body temperature.
What natural instincts help dogs survive in the wild?
Dogs retain several innate survival instincts from their wild ancestors. For example, they have a strong prey drive that compels them to hunt for food. Their acute senses of smell and hearing allow them to detect danger and locate resources from a distance. Social structures, such as pack behavior, can provide protection and cooperative hunting strategies. These instincts help dogs find food, avoid predators, and communicate effectively with other animals.
Do dogs use camouflage for protection in nature?
Yes, some dogs can use camouflage to avoid detection by predators or prey in their natural environment. This can involve their coat color blending with their surroundings, such as a tawny color in sandy areas or a darker coat in forested regions. Additionally, their ability to remain still and silent when they perceive danger helps them blend into their habitat, increasing their chances of survival.
How do dogs find food and water in the wild?
In the wild, dogs rely on their keen senses and natural instincts to locate food and water. Their sense of smell can detect the scent of prey, carrion, or water sources from several miles away. They may hunt small animals, scavenge for leftovers, or eat a variety of plant materials when other food is scarce. They often frequent rivers, streams, or natural watering holes to drink. Some wild dog species also have the instinct to dig for water in dry riverbeds or underground.
